Young Wook Kim wins KSEA-KUSCO Graduate Scholarship

  • Young Wook Kim
  • Ghodssi
  • KSEA-KUSCO Graduate Scholarship
ECE Ph.D. student Young Wook Kim has been selected as a KSEA-KUSCO Graduate Scholarship recipient by the Korean Scientists and Engineers Association. He will receive a cash prize and certificate at the US-Korea Conference 2013 in August. Kim, a Robert W. Deutsch Graduate Student Fellow, is advised by ISR Director Reza Ghodssi (ECE/ISR) and is part of the MEMS Sensors and Actuators Lab.
